Darude - Adam Sandstorm posted:If he scores in the 20s this year I'm not sure he's scoring 20 in 4 years. Sure but if he scores an average of 15 a year he only has to stick around until he's 41. Plus it's likely he'll get at least 25 this year. A guy who takes that volume of shots and is force fed as many pp minutes and attacking zone faceoffs as Ovi is will inevitably score that many. It's arguable if he's providing a positive contribution and at this point more talented players could do more with that opportunity. Still, it's the bad team phenomenon. A hockey team isn't going to get shut out 82 times a year no matter how bad they are. Someone is going to score even if they're no good and they'll likely have what appears to be a decent statistical season as a result. Florida cashed in on that for a decade by trading guys like Jokinen, Bouwmeester and Booth. Washington will likely experience something similar with Ovi.

Jhet posted:This move was really awesome, but it's not going to work that well on any goalie that's awake. Goes to show that if you know the person you're shooting against you can really get in their head. Kuzy is like 45% on the shootout and he does this all the time against good goalies. It's hard for goalies to match that slow tempo so they wind up deeper in their net than they mean to and all the stick handles means they can't set their feet.
